BoA seeks Reps buy-in for nationwide farm mechanisation

The Bank of Agriculture (BoA) is taking a proactive stance in revolutionizing Nigeria's agricultural sector by advocating for a nationwide farm mechanization program. This ambitious initiative, spearheaded by the BoA, seeks to enlist the crucial support of the House of Representatives to ensure its successful implementation across all 360 federal constituencies.
The core objective of this collaboration is to bring large-scale mechanization to arable lands throughout Nigeria. By providing farmers with access to modern farming equipment and techniques, the BoA aims to significantly enhance agricultural productivity, improve efficiency, and ultimately bolster food security for the nation.
This move by the BoA signals a strong commitment to modernizing Nigerian agriculture and addressing the challenges faced by farmers. The partnership with the House of Representatives is seen as vital for securing the necessary legislative backing and resources to make this transformative vision a reality. The success of this program could have far-reaching positive impacts on the livelihoods of farmers and the overall economic development of Nigeria.
